Hebrew · Strong's H4482
מֵן
menmane
a musical chord (as parted into strings)
1890 spelling: mên
Gematria 90· 740 mispar gadol
Strong's Dictionary · 1890
a musical chord (as parted into strings)
Rendered in the KJV as
in (the same) (Psalm 68:23), stringed instrument (Psalm 150:4), whereby (Psalm 45:8 (defective plural)).
